    Margaritos Marketability- Good or Bad?

    Is Margarito a marketable guy??

    I know hes a champion but it seems like hes a pug fighter, Being a boxing fan I will pay $50 dollars to watch him fight as well as any other PPV no matter who is fighting, but what about the casual fan? They barely know who he is and I dont think hes a big draw. Cotto was a bigger draw than margs and spoke english and spanish, plus he was being Sponsored by American Clothing Companies.

    I speak to ManyMexicans regarding the fight and a lot of them dont now who he is, and the Mexicans that do are happy but make it seem like he wont last long as a champion and he will never live up to a Julio Cesar Chavez.

    The biggest draws in Boxing right now are either retired or too old, Cotto was almost a breath of fresh air to boxing as far as commercialism is concerned.

    Can they Market Margarito as the new staple for boxing or will he forever be a mexicans idol?

    I noticed they have been reallly tryin to sell him, Especially Max Kellerman ( which I feel is due to Cotto not giving him an interview)

    Granted there are Great guys in the WW division like Andre Berto paul Williams.

    Can Margarito be sold to be BIG? or will they start to focus more on Americanized fighters?

                    absolutely not. first of all he looked good against cotto because cotto was having a brilliant night and he wore him down but his style is ugly. he's bent over throwing slow innacurate punches. in other fights the fights look ugly. casual fans and even boxing fans prefer a fighter with some style, perhaps an edge, a bit of unpredictability. with margarito you know what your gonna get and the only draw is who he's matched against. if he's matched against alfonzo gomez nobody cares but cotto and mayweather would still draw.

                    another thing that is killing him is need for an interpreter. his interviews are boring. he lacks a personality. I know he can speak english when someone gives him a compliment he starts smiling before the interpreter has spoken. plus he's always in LA. even if he can't speak it well just doing it would kill the dry interviews. who doesn't love sam peter interviews or cottos I like to use my yab. that 4 mill he can get from paul williams might be the highest he'll ever get. and lets not say dlh cause that's not gonna happen.
